What the numbers actually say
There is 1.1 l/100 km between these two (3.3%). That is inside the 10% tolerance of declared figures, so on fuel alone neither is the better choice: at 120,000 km a year and an assumed £1.40 a litre the gap would be about 1,320 litres a year (£1,848). The declared figures for one of them alone span 3.7 l/100 km across its configurations, so the specification ordered matters more than the choice between these two.
